Yep. We had leads at the half of many of our games, that turned into ties or deficits the first opponent drive of the 2nd half.
Damn that offense anyway. If only they had had a better halftime performance ......
I'm not saying that there isn't some symmetry between the 2 sides of the ball ...... but people used that excuse way too much last year.
Did the offense give up 2 scores to lose the NE game? Did the offense allow Jacksonville ...... think about that ...Jacksonville ..... to drive the field for the win? Damn that offense for scoring too fast anyway.
In the Bears game, we held a 24-17 lead at the start of the 4th quarter. Then that damn offense of ours let the Bears go on drives of 6 plays/95 yards, 6 plays, 36 yards, and 5 plays, 78 yards. How could the offense do that? Why? That damn offense of ours gave up scoring plays of 45 yards (TD pass to Jeffery) and 40 yards (TD run by Michael Bush) Darn that offense anyway!
Look, the offense wasn't perfect, or really even all that good last year .... In fact, the team in general did a Keystone Cops bit too often last year, especially as in the game at Cincinnati where we gave up the game in the 2nd quarter with breakdown after breakdown after breakdown on offense and special teams. The offense was especially abysmal in the 1st 2 games of the season last year, when we were without Josh Gordon. The 1st Steelers game was a horrific offensive display.I am not going to pretend that the offense was good last year, but let's not pretend that the defense were helpless victims. They also had a job to do, and all too often they failed, and cost us games.
Ah crap .... looks like Mr Snide managed to draw me into this debate again. However, I cannot believe that anyone who watched the games last year can pretend that the defense played well in the 2nd half of last season. They simply did not, and they cost us at least 2 wins last year.
